Belyashi with dry yeast on water

Ingredients
Step-by-step preparation
STEP 1

Here's everything we need. Well, and also frying oil, of course. Place a glass of water for the filling in the freezer and turn on the oven at 30 degrees.
STEP 2

Take a bowl, pour yeast and sugar into it
STEP 3

Pour in warm water and leave in a warm place for 10 minutes. The yeast must react with the sugar. If you are really in a hurry, then you don’t have to wait 10 minutes, but immediately move on to the next step, but I think that 10 minutes is not that long) you can wait.
STEP 4

The next step is to pour most of the flour and salt into the bowl.
STEP 5

Mix the dough. As you knead, add flour so that it is not too dense. When working with dough, I always lubricate my hands with vegetable oil. Try it, it's very convenient.
STEP 6

Turn off the oven. Place the dough in a bowl or saucepan, cover with film, wrap in a large towel and place in the oven for 20 minutes.
STEP 7

In the meantime, let's make minced meat. Add chopped onion, salt and pepper to the minced meat. Knead well for 10 minutes. You can beat the minced meat - pick it up and throw it into the plate.
STEP 8

Did you forget about the water in the freezer? Take it out, pour it into the minced meat, and mix everything thoroughly again. Now let's leave him to rest.
STEP 9

We take the dough out of the oven; it has already risen.
STEP 10

Sprinkle the table with flour. Divide the dough into 8 equal parts (35-40 g)
STEP 11

Roll each part into a flat cake.
STEP 12

Place minced meat in the center of the flatbread,
STEP 13

And we pinch it. You can pinch it completely, or you can leave a hole so that the minced meat is visible. Turn on the stove and put a frying pan with oil on it for 10 minutes to warm up, and in the meantime our whites will rise a little.
STEP 14

Carefully place the whites into the hot oil, pinching them down. In no case is it the other way around! Fry for 3-4 minutes
STEP 15

Turn over and fry again for 3-4 minutes. Do not rush to take out the whites, even if it seems to you that they are already browned, but there is still little time. It is important for us that the dough and filling are completely fried.
STEP 16

Place the finished whites on a paper towel and let cool slightly. Well, you and I have got wonderful whites with a slightly crispy crust and airy inside, with a tasty and juicy filling. Bon appetit.
